1 Introduction
Healthcare management is the prime focus of this paper, it can be defined as the type of
management which is required in a healthcare organization considering their physical and the
non-physical assets of the organization. Healthcare management is very much required for all the
healthcare industry to deal with the important aspect of the business such as the networking
system, public health systems and medical facilities (Joshi et al. 2014). Utilization of the
available resources is another significant business perspective of healthcare management.
Efficient recruitment process is very much important for maintaining healthcare management.
The role of healthcare managers is very much important for managing the different departments
of healthcare management. Decision making is a very important business perspective of the
healthcare management considering different departments such as the marketing team, finance
team, policy analyzing team and the accounting team (Shirley 2016). The foremost determination
of this paper is to focus on the importance of the modelling and optimization performance of
healthcare operations. Like every business organization, the healthcare industry faces adverse
business conditions which can be solved effectively with the help of modelling and optimization.

2.1 Data Optimization
The importance of optimization in healthcare management will be discussed in this
section of the paper. The transactions of the consumers also fall in the category of the private
data, the data associated with the physical assets of the organization, data obtained from the
website browsing of the internal stakeholders and the data obtained from the mobile devices
which are used dedicatedly for the business purposes are included in the private data of the
healthcare industry (Shrivastava, Shrivastava and Ramasamy 2017). The data having limited
value in the business environments such as the ambient data falls under the category of the
exhausted data. Community data includes different types of dynamic and unstructured data. The
data obtained from the consumers of the healthcare industry in the official portal of the industry
as well as in their social media sites are the community data. Quantifying the behaviour and
action of the stakeholders of the organization is included in the self-quantification data
(Cresswell, Bates and Sheikh 2016). All these different categories of data exist in the healthcare
industry which are effectively managed by the big data.

Optimization techniques can be applied to each of the stakeholders associated with the
organization starting from the operation level to the designing of the healthcare policies (Loo,
Mauri and Ortiz 2016). The other different departments which may fall under the category of
optimization are as followings:
o Operation room scheduling
o Capacity Planning
o Workforce scheduling
o Healthcare facility location
o Organ transplantation rooms
o Screening of the disease
o Vaccine designing

3 Modelling in healthcare management
The prime focus of this unit of the paper is to focus on the impact of modelling in
healthcare management, the importance of models will be discussed in the paper. Business
management models are very much important in the healthcare management; conceptual
frameworks are increasingly used in the management purposes in the healthcare industry in order
to resolve the complexities associated with the industry (Zhang et al. 2017). The needs and
requirements of the consumers of this industry are changing with time which is the main reason
behind the discarding of the conventional business models. Quality of products and services can
be improved significantly with the use of new business models. The most important modelling
tool used in most of the management unit of the healthcare is Total Quality Management (TQM).
TQM has helped the healthcare industries to improve the performance of the stakeholders. Both
the clinical staffs and the non-clinical staffs can be managed in an effective way with the help of
TQM. Collaboration and team effort is required in every aspect of healthcare management
which is one of the positive impact of this business model in healthcare industries. TQM is
hugely beneficial to improve the customer satisfaction of the consumers who are the prime
stakeholders of this business (Ahmad et al. 2017). Flexibility is a key prospect for maintaining
the business in the healthcare industry is the other significant specification of TQM. Change in
the administration process is a very critical stage in the health industry as the changes may or
may not be suitable to the business environments as well from the business perspective, TQM
plays a huge role in these kinds of circumstances. The following table will be guiding us to
understand the role of TQM during the transitional phase in healthcare management.
